Dr Marcel SoferSchreiber (19101994) [MRCS & FRCS 1938, MB BS Sydney 1931, FRACS] paediatric neurosurgeon, led the way in Australia in the treatment of hydrocephalus, using the SpitzHolter shunt in the 1960s. He published extensively on his specialty with papers on hydrocephalus, head injuries and spinal tumours. [1], The hospital was opened in 1880 as the Sydney Hospital for Sick Children after Mrs Jessie Campbell-Browne, wife of the Member for Singleton, gathered together in 1878 a group of women to discuss the merits of establishing a children's hospital in Sydney. In 1906 it moved to a much grander building, designed by Harry Kent in Camperdown, where it stayed for 89 years, where it was known as the Camperdown Children's Hospital. Director. Originally based at Glebe Point, it quickly outgrew its small building and relocated in 1906 to Camperdown, where it remained for 89 years until its move to Westmead in 1995 to better serve the growing region of Western Sydney.
